City of Williamsport seeks developer for vacant lot on Market Street
The City of Williamsport’s Redevelopment Authority/Land Bank continues to chip away at the residential blight, buying properties and selling them to reputable developers that can rebuild and get the developments back onto the market or refurbish existing structures.
The most recent effort is the pending sale of a vacant lot at 615 Market St., according to the city website.
It was a dilapidated structure that was demolished with permission granted by the City Council.
The Redevelopment Authority listed the property for sale as 0.13 acres.
Due to costs incurred for demolition of the previous blighted structure the authority is asking for a $100,000 reserve to recoup the losses incurred by the authority in remediating the blight.
